Transaction 8905fc46d108b39ba686799805e8351134d21aaa1ab17c7e811442d549762a49

3 Input
2 Outputs
  • 8905fc46d108b39ba686799805e8351134d21aaa1ab17c7e811442d549762a49:0
  • value  7515
    address  1DAdryH6EpX8jNm8umf4F8zXZ6X1jp6oKx
  • 8905fc46d108b39ba686799805e8351134d21aaa1ab17c7e811442d549762a49:1
  • value  225805
    address  1Djmx88YHeHbfxZUtnMJsrtXaRCNmQZbzC